Biography
Embodying the genuine spirit of self-reliant music-making, Denver ensemble American Culture merges gritty indie rock, vintage college rock, and raw lo-fi punk while folding in touches of dub and Afrobeat. Fronted by Chris Adolf, ex-frontman of Bad Weather California, the outfit issued its first recording in 2015, the ragged Pure American Gum, and resurfaced six years later with the 2021 album For My Animals.
A mainstay of Denver’s independent scene, Adolf launched American Culture in 2013 as his prior band wound down. Fueled by devotion to underground indie circles and years spent traversing the nationwide DIY network of house shows and temporary venues, he and the new lineup tracked material with K Records figure Calvin Johnson at Dub Narcotic Studios in Olympia, Washington. Echoing the Jesus & Mary Chain, Dead Milkmen, and Wipers, the songs expressed the group’s affinity for indie music’s nonconformists and outcasts. Ahead of the Olympia Sessions’ 2015 appearance, American Culture cut its official debut, Pure American Gum, for Jigsaw, which surfaced earlier that year. The band kept performing and composing, though its next release, For My Animals, arrived only in early 2021 via Athens indie HHBTM Records.
